The play-offs for Benrahma and Brentford

Huge disappointment for Brentford for the last day of the championship of the season, again this time at home against the red lantern Barnsley, who condemns the Algerian winger Saïd Benrahma and his club to go through the play-offs to hope to achieve an accession in Premier League next season

The Algerian international winger had a good game and he was the most dangerous player on his side, especially in the second half. Benrahma brought danger into the opponent’s area in the 27th minute of play but his powerful shot was repelled beautifully by the keeper.

In the second half Benrahma tried everything to get his team back into the game as his team finished the first half down 1-0. The former Gym tried to score the equalizing goal for the first time in the 63rd minute but his shot in the box was unfortunately blocked in the last moments by a defender.

A few minutes later, Benrahma in the role of a No.10 dribbles several players in the heart of the game, throws himself then he was countered but just behind the ball falls into the feet of the middle Da Silva who equalizes and gives hope for his own.

In the 80th minute he was close to triggering joy for his team after having dribbled many players to his side and sent a magnificent cross for the striker Watkins but the latter who finds himself alone in front of the goals opened his foot too much and missed. a huge opportunity to lead. An action which is then expensive for his team which takes a new goal in added time. 2-1 loss.

However, the club had a great opportunity in front of them to advance directly to the Premier League with the draw at West Bromwich, which only leads Brentford by two points to take 2nd place in the standings. Barnsley for his parr despite the victory will be relegated next season to League One.

Brentford now has a four-way match with Fulham, Cardiff and Swansea, with a semi-final against Swansea in the back and forth (July 26-29), then possibly a final showdown against the winner of Fulham and Cardiff.
